python中如何配置解释器

python中如何配置解释器

在Python中配置解释器的关键步骤有:安装Python解释器、设置环境变量、选择适合的IDE或编辑器、配置IDE或编辑器中的解释器路径、管理和切换虚拟环境。为了帮助你更好地理解和实施这些步骤,以下将详细介绍每一步的具体操作方法。

一、安装Python解释器

为了在任何平台上使用Python,首先需要安装Python解释器。Python解释器有多个版本,最常用的是Python 2.x和Python 3.x。建议安装最新版的Python 3.x。

1.1、下载和安装

  • Windows:从Python官方网站下载适合Windows的安装包,运行安装程序。记得勾选“Add Python to PATH”选项。
  • macOS:macOS系统通常自带Python 2.x,但推荐使用Homebrew安装最新的Python 3.x。安装Homebrew后,运行命令 brew install python3
  • Linux:大部分Linux发行版默认安装Python。可以使用包管理器更新或安装Python 3.x,例如在Ubuntu上运行 sudo apt-get install python3

二、设置环境变量

为了使Python解释器在命令行中全局可用,需要将Python的路径添加到系统的环境变量中。

2.1、Windows

  • 右键点击“此电脑”,选择“属性”。
  • 点击“高级系统设置”,然后点击“环境变量”。
  • 在“系统变量”中找到变量“Path”,点击“编辑”。
  • 添加Python安装目录的路径,例如 C:Python39,以及 C:Python39Scripts

2.2、macOS和Linux

  • 打开终端,编辑你的shell配置文件(例如,~/.bashrc~/.zshrc等)。
  • 添加以下行,将Python安装路径添加到PATH变量中:
    export PATH="/usr/local/bin/python3:$PATH"

三、选择适合的IDE或编辑器

选择一个适合编写和调试Python代码的IDE或编辑器非常重要。以下是一些常用的IDE和编辑器:

3.1、PyCharm

PyCharm是一个专业的Python IDE,具有强大的调试、测试和代码分析功能。它能够自动检测Python解释器并提供虚拟环境支持。

3.2、Visual Studio Code

Visual Studio Code(VS Code)是一款流行的代码编辑器,支持多种编程语言。通过安装Python扩展,可以轻松配置Python解释器。

3.3、其他编辑器

Sublime Text、Atom、Jupyter Notebook等也是常用的Python开发工具。

四、配置IDE或编辑器中的解释器路径

不同的IDE或编辑器有不同的方法来配置Python解释器路径。以下是一些常用的配置方法:

4.1、PyCharm

  • 打开PyCharm,创建或打开一个项目。
  • 依次点击“File”->“Settings”->“Project: ”->“Project Interpreter”。
  • 点击齿轮图标,选择“Add…”,然后选择Python解释器的路径。

4.2、Visual Studio Code

  • 打开VS Code,安装Python扩展。
  • 按下Ctrl+Shift+P,输入“Python: Select Interpreter”。
  • 从列表中选择合适的Python解释器。

4.3、其他编辑器

其他编辑器也通常支持通过设置菜单或配置文件来指定Python解释器的路径。

五、管理和切换虚拟环境

虚拟环境是Python项目的重要组成部分,能够帮助隔离项目依赖,防止依赖冲突。

5.1、创建虚拟环境

可以使用venv模块创建虚拟环境:

python3 -m venv myenv

5.2、激活虚拟环境

  • Windows:运行 myenvScriptsactivate
  • macOS和Linux:运行 source myenv/bin/activate

5.3、在IDE中配置虚拟环境

在PyCharm或VS Code中,虚拟环境可以作为解释器配置。按照前面提到的方法,选择虚拟环境的Python解释器路径。

六、调试和运行Python代码

配置好解释器后,可以在IDE中调试和运行Python代码。以下是一些常用的调试方法:

6.1、使用断点

在PyCharm或VS Code中,可以在代码行点击左侧边栏来设置断点。调试时,程序会在断点处暂停,允许你检查变量和执行步骤。

6.2、查看变量和表达式

调试过程中,可以查看变量的值和计算表达式的结果,帮助理解程序运行状态。

6.3、使用日志

在代码中添加日志输出,可以帮助追踪程序的执行流程和状态。

七、常见问题及解决方法

在配置Python解释器过程中,可能会遇到一些问题。以下是一些常见问题及其解决方法:

7.1、Python命令未找到

确认Python安装路径已添加到环境变量中。检查路径是否正确,并重新启动命令行或终端。

7.2、IDE无法识别解释器

确保已正确配置解释器路径。如果问题仍然存在,可以尝试重启IDE或重新配置解释器。

7.3、虚拟环境依赖安装问题

激活虚拟环境后,确保使用正确的pip命令安装依赖。例如,使用 pip install <package_name> 安装依赖。

通过以上步骤,你应该能够成功配置Python解释器,并在你的开发环境中顺利运行Python代码。无论是初学者还是经验丰富的开发者,掌握这些配置技巧都能提高开发效率和代码质量。

相关问答FAQs:

1. 为什么需要配置Python解释器?
配置Python解释器可以让我们在开发过程中灵活地选择使用哪个版本的Python,并确保我们的代码在特定的解释器环境中正常运行。

2. 如何在PyCharm中配置Python解释器?
在PyCharm中配置Python解释器非常简单。首先,打开PyCharm,然后在顶部菜单中选择“File”>“Settings”(Windows)或“PyCharm”>“Preferences”(Mac)。接下来,在左侧面板中选择“Project: [your_project_name]”>“Python Interpreter”。在右侧面板中,点击“Add”按钮,选择您想要使用的Python解释器版本,然后点击“OK”保存配置。

3. 如何在命令行中配置Python解释器?
在命令行中配置Python解释器也很简单。首先,打开命令行窗口,并输入“python –version”命令来检查您当前系统中已安装的Python版本。如果您有多个Python版本,请选择您想要配置的版本。然后,将选择的Python解释器的路径添加到系统环境变量中,这样您就可以在命令行中直接使用该解释器了。您可以在操作系统的设置中找到环境变量,并将解释器的路径添加到"Path"变量中。

请注意,在配置Python解释器时,确保选择的版本与您的项目或代码所需的版本兼容,并且您已经正确安装了所选版本的Python解释器。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/1122048

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部